Here’s the thing: billionaires didn’t get rich by accident, so they spot ulterior motives a mile away. Instead of framing it as 'help me with money,' try, 'I’m fascinated by how you built your empire—could I buy you lunch and learn?' People love talking about their successes. If he says yes, prep smart questions. Ask about his early mistakes, not just his wins.
And if you get that meeting? Listen more than you talk. Take notes. Send a thank-you note afterward—not an invoice. Even if he doesn’t cut a check, the advice might be worth way more in the long run.
I’d approach this like networking with any busy, high-profile person—strategically but authentically. Research his public interests or recent projects; maybe he’s spoken at conferences or written articles. Reference those in your outreach to show you’re not just after his wallet. Email might work better than a call, since it gives him time to respond at his convenience. Keep it concise: a sentence or two about why you respect his perspective, then a polite ask for a brief chat.
Timing matters too. Avoid holiday seasons or end-of-quarter when he’s likely swamped. And if he doesn’t reply? Don’t take it personally. Follow up once, lightly, then pivot to other resources. Even billionaires were once beginners—they usually remember that.

You know, the idea of approaching a billionaire uncle for mentorship feels both intimidating and exciting. First, I'd reflect on what I genuinely want from the mentorship—specific skills, industry insights, or just general life advice. I'd start by building a relationship naturally, maybe through family gatherings, showing curiosity about his journey without being pushy. Bringing value is key—perhaps sharing an interesting article or startup idea that aligns with his interests.
Once a rapport is established, I'd express admiration for his achievements and ask if he'd be open to occasional guidance. Framing it as a casual coffee chat rather than a formal commitment makes it less daunting. Remember, billionaires are still people—they appreciate authenticity and passion more than flattery.
